1,353 new cases of the coronavirus have been confirmed in Sindh, taking the provincial tally to 34,889, the highest of any province in the country.

Sindh also reported 40 new deaths from the virus, its highest daily death toll since the outbreak of the disease, according to Chief Minister Murad Ali Shah. Sindh's overall death toll now stands at 615.

Shah said a total of 7,377 Covid-19 tests were carried out in the last 24 hours, the province's highest number of daily tests so far.

As many as 17,787 patients have so far recovered from the disease in Sindh, the chief minister added.
